  • Third-Party CoA
  • Provided for every batch with unique lot number matching product label
  • In-house testing only, or generic CoA reused across multiple batches
  • Third-party verification eliminates conflict of interest. In-house testing cannot be independently validated
  • HPLC Purity
  • ≥98% with chromatogram trace showing single dominant peak and minimal baseline noise
  • 90–95% reported without chromatogram, or chromatogram showing multiple secondary peaks >2%
  • Purity below 98% introduces uncontrolled variables. Secondary peaks indicate synthesis errors that compromise biological activity
  • Mass Spectrometry
  • Molecular weight confirmed within ±0.5 Da of theoretical 426.18 Da for epithalon
  • Mass spec data absent, or molecular weight deviates >1 Da from theoretical value
  • Without mass spec, you cannot confirm the peptide is epithalon. HPLC alone cannot differentiate amino acid substitutions
  • Endotoxin Testing
  • LAL assay results <1 EU/mg for in vitro use, <0.5 EU/mg for animal studies
  • Endotoxin testing not performed or not reported
  • Bacterial endotoxins trigger immune responses that invalidate experimental results. Absence of this test disqualifies the batch
  • Storage & Shipping
  • Shipped with cold packs, stored at −20°C, desiccant packets included
  • Shipped at ambient temperature without cold chain documentation
  • Temperature excursions above 8°C cause irreversible peptide degradation. Lack of cold chain renders CoA irrelevant
  • Batch Traceability
  • Lot numbers traceable to specific synthesis date and third-party lab reports
  • No lot number system or recycled lot numbers across products
  • Traceability allows verification of which specific batch a CoA corresponds to. Without it, CoA could reference a different product
